提出 #1507416


ソースコード 拡げる

import java.util.Scanner;

public class Main {

	public static void main(String[] args) {

		Scanner sc = new Scanner(System.in);

		int A, B, C, D;
		int start, end;
		int ans;

		A = Integer.parseInt(sc.next());
		B = Integer.parseInt(sc.next());
		C = Integer.parseInt(sc.next());
		D = Integer.parseInt(sc.next());

		if(B < C || D < A){
			ans = 0;
		}else{
			start = Math.max(A, C);
			end = Math.min(B, D);
			ans = end - start;
		}

		System.out.println(ans);

	}

}

提出情報

提出日時
問題 B - Two Switches
ユーザ pocket
言語 Java8 (OpenJDK 1.8.0)
得点 200
コード長 504 Byte
結果 AC
実行時間 94 ms
メモリ 23892 KiB

ジャッジ結果

セット名 Sample All
得点 / 配点 0 / 0 200 / 200
結果
AC × 3
AC × 12
セット名 テストケース
Sample sample_01.txt, sample_02.txt, sample_03.txt
All sample_01.txt, sample_02.txt, sample_03.txt, subtask_1_1.txt, subtask_1_2.txt, subtask_1_3.txt, subtask_1_4.txt, subtask_1_5.txt, subtask_1_6.txt, subtask_1_7.txt, subtask_1_8.txt, subtask_1_9.txt
ケース名 結果 実行時間 メモリ
sample_01.txt AC 89 ms 19796 KiB
sample_02.txt AC 88 ms 21716 KiB
sample_03.txt AC 89 ms 21844 KiB
subtask_1_1.txt AC 87 ms 19924 KiB
subtask_1_2.txt AC 89 ms 21716 KiB
subtask_1_3.txt AC 88 ms 23892 KiB
subtask_1_4.txt AC 90 ms 19540 KiB
subtask_1_5.txt AC 87 ms 19796 KiB
subtask_1_6.txt AC 88 ms 21588 KiB
subtask_1_7.txt AC 88 ms 19668 KiB
subtask_1_8.txt AC 94 ms 18644 KiB
subtask_1_9.txt AC 89 ms 19024 KiB